Product description:
Poly(vinylidene fluoride-co-hexafluoropropylene) (PVDF-HFP) is a hydrophobic crystalline copolymer with excellent properties such as good thermal stability, high polarity, ionic conductivity, and good solvent resistance.
Application:
Owing to its high polarity, wettability by organic solvents, and relatively high ionic conductivity, PVDF-HFP is widely used as a polymer matrix to prepare gel polymer electrolytes for energy storage applications. For example, it can be used to enhance the performance of flexible solid-state supercapacitors.
It can be used to prepare superhydrophobic polymer nanocomposites. For example, PVDF-HFP- SiO2 composite can be used to enhance the thermochromism in regioregular poly(3-hexylthiophene), P3HT.
It can also be used to prepare lead-free piezoelectric flexible polymer composites for nanogenerators. PVDF-HFP can be preferred over other polymer matrices because of its higher solubility, greater free volume, and better mechanical strength.
